Movies filmed in Newtown Square, Pennsylvania, USA
There are 2 movies that were filmed in Newtown Square, Pennsylvania, USA.
Newtown Township, also referred to by the name of its post office of Newtown Square, is a township in Delaware County, Pennsylvania, United States. Prior to 1789, it was part of Chester County. As of the 2020 census, the population was 15,002.